Seinäjoen keskuskenttä is an athletics and football stadium in Seinäjoki, Finland. It is the home stadium of SJK's reserve team Kerho 07 of Kakkonen and it holds 4,500 spectators. Seinäjoen keskuskenttä is situated 1½ km northwest of Rastipuiston kenttä.
